DRAUGHTS.
NEW PLYMOUTH TOURNAMENT, New Plymouth draughts piayers are interesting tlLemselves in a handicap t».u.rn«ni»ai|t in which the following «,re taking part: Messrs J. Bruce, C. D. Ohant, G. Davey, Page, Jensen, Knigjlit, Longstaff, Eustace, Symthe, Whitmiore, Waters, R. Gilbert, Boulton, Wells, J. Smlltli. The scores to date are: Bustace wins two from J. Smith; Bruce wins two from Jensen; Bruce and Ohant one game eaoh; Wells wins -two from Eustace; Smythe lbea<t Eustace, 1% to %; Smythe wins two from Smith; Bruce wins two from J. Smith; Page and J. Smith one game each; Paige and Wells, Page won (one and another unfinished; Bruce heat Davey, !</. to %; Brute wins two from Eustace; Davey beat Knight, 1% to Davey land Eustlaee one game each; Bruce and Knight, Bruce won one and another unfinished. Tlie secretary asks country members to come in as soio-n as convenient, so a.s to,' enable tihe -tournament to be finished as stolon as possible.
